2021-12-06から1日間の記事一覧
classを使った関数のブロック外表示 コードブロック外にあるので値が返されることはありません。 def some_function(): value = 10 print(value) Output NameError: name 'value' is not defined こちらも同様に関数のブロック外のvalue = 10が表示されるこ…
defを使用することで関数の定義を行うことが出来ます。 def say_hello(): print('Hello world.') say_hello() Output Hello world. 呼び出しの位置を間違えるとエラーとなる。 say_hello() def say_hello(): print('Hello world.') Output NameError: name '…